Boris Berezovsky: Police say Russian oligarch was hanged but friends believe he was strangled
3/26/2013 10:30:12 PM

Russia: Friends of exiled Russian oligarch Boris Berezovsky said last night they believe he was strangled to death.
It came as a postmortem revealed the 67-year-old businessman's injuries suggested he was hanged.
Police said the Home Office pathologist found nothing to indicate he died in a violent struggle.
The businessman's ex-wife, Galina, has told friends that a scarf was found next to his body.
And Mr Berezovsky's friend, Nikolai Glushkov, said: "Boris was strangled. Either he did it himself or with the help of someone.
"I don't believe it was suicide. This was just not a normal death." Mr Berezovsky was found dead in a locked bathroom at his £20million mansion in Ascot, Berks, on Saturday. There was no suicide note.
Thames Valley police said a cordon will remain at the country estate until at least tomorrow while their probe continues.
A police spokesman said last night: "The results of the post-mortem found the cause of death is consistent with hanging.
"Further tests will be carried out, including toxicology examinations, the results of which are likely to take several weeks."
Det Ch Insp Kevin Brown, deputy senior investigating officer, said: "We have no evidence of any third-party involvement."
But pals of dad-of-six Mr Berezovsky said he was a prime target for assassination because of his criticism of Russian leader Vladimir Putin, and his role as a key witness at the inquest next month of murdered spy Alexander Litvinenko.
Mr Berezovsky was said to be depressed after a string of financial woes.
Last year he lost a court battle with Chelsea FC owner Roman Abramovich, and Mr Berezovsky's ex, Elena Gorbunova, won a £200million freezing order on his assets.
